Let me tell you about one Type A, seriously driven veterinarian among countless others in this field.<\/p>\n<p>I was a shelter worker by 16, shoveling crap and then euthanizing far too many sick, injured and unwanted animals by 18. I was a kennel manager, <a href=\"https:\/\/todaysveterinarybusiness.com\/uc-davis-gives-receptionists-a-place-to-call-their-own\/\">veterinary receptionist<\/a>, vet\/ER tech for 15 years, always working two or more jobs. I was the only person in my family to graduate high school, much less go to college. Took me until 29 years old, working holidays, weekends, 15-plus-hour overnight shifts and going to school during the day (which I paid for on my own). I was accepted to vet school in 2001, for which, yep, I had to take the loan while my husband worked to support us. I graduated in 2005, went right out to work and within a short time became a top-producing associate while also working for local shelters and rescues, including my own.<\/p>\n<p>I worked myself silly, multiple jobs at a time, too busy to remember more than a handful of lunch breaks. I worked shifts of 12 hours or more as well as nights, weekends and holidays. I came in hours early, left hours late, saw drop-offs, emergencies, fit-ins and an always very full book of appointments.<\/p>\n<p>I did all this through a decade of living with a severe, undiagnosed autoimmune disease. I even went in the morning I broke my ribs, coughing because of my illness and doing 30-plus sterile surgeries.<\/p>\n<p>I ran circles around many colleagues despite my health struggles. Have you thought that perhaps fewer men are in the vet field now because they might be more concerned about the money \u2014 the money that does not exist in this field anymore when compared with the costs? Or that the business itself no longer focuses on large animals and production medicine, but on small animals and ever more complicated care for our companion animals?<\/p>\n<p>Have you kept pace with the new discoveries in vet med and the complexities in many of our patients that often take more time to adequately address? Could it be that veterinarians today need more time to responsibly and thoroughly diagnose and treat these patients? Trying to explain more complicated or complex issues to pet owners takes an enormous amount of time and energy, especially in a world where you can be contacted 24\/7 by phone, email and social media. Could that be part of the issue?<\/p>\n<p>Have you considered that you might have spent more time in vet med because perhaps you had a partner at home doing the rest of the work? If the answer is \u201cNot so much,\u201d then you don\u2019t have to wonder who it\u2019s really all about.<\/p>\n<p>Back to the complexity of our current difficulties in veterinary medicine. Have you noticed that the cost of medicine, in general, has skyrocketed, that younger vets don\u2019t make near the salary needed to buy all the goodies they need these days to equip a practice properly, much less start or purchase one? Who among us nowadays can purchase (or rent) a building, an ultrasound, a digital radiology set-up, in-house lab equipment? Have you seen the price tags on those things? Do you think it might be more expensive to start a hospital today that is equipped well enough to do the job and not get sued compared with, say, 50 or 60 years ago? Why do you think they\u2019re all being bought by a candy bar company, anyway?<\/p>\n<p>How dare you pretend to know the reality of veterinarians and what we are about today (especially women) and then so outspokenly contribute to the poorly formed opinion and image that the Dr. Google world has of us.
